I am interested in the change of CO2 concentration inside bamboo stems. I have been using a syringe to pull air samples from inside the bamboo stem and inject it to a CO2 analyser (LI-6400 infra red gas analyser). Due to the mixing of sampled air and the background air through the analyzer, I need to integrate the curve of temporal change in concentration to derive the molar value of CO2 inside the syringe. This procedure is subject to substantial errors and I am wondering if there is a way (like a probe) to directly measure the CO2 concentration of a small air sample (like 3-5 ml).
